Relationships & Revenue with John Hulen


May 11, 2021

In this episode, John talks with John Ruhlin - an international keynote speaker, advisor, author of the book Giftology, co-founder of Ruhlin Group and Giftology Group, husband and dad. John has been featured in Huffington Post, Forbes, Inc., and Entrepreneur. His book Giftology teaches the message of inspiring people to be generous as leaders.
